Circle of Voices Poetry Group - The Poetry of Ted Hughes

Date: 
Wed, 08/11/2021 - 6:30pm to 7:30pm
Contact: 
Help Desk at 986-1047, ext. 3 or warref@rcls.org
Age Group: 
Adult
Teen

Join Poet Laurie Byro to discuss selected poems of Ted Hughes, husband of Sylvia Plath and Poet Laureate of the UK from 1984 to 1998.  The circle will discuss the following:  The Thought Fox, Snowdrop, Esther’s Tomcat, Night Ride on Ariel, and King of Carrion.  Hard copies of the these poems are available to pick up at the Help Desk, or you can print them yourself from this pdf.

Science Book Club discusses "Cure" by Jo Marchant

Date: 
Mon, 04/19/2021 - 1:30pm to 3:00pm
Contact: 
Help Desk at 986-1047, ext. 3 or warref@rcls.org
Age Group: 
Adult

The Science Book Club discusses Cure: A Journey Into the Science of Mind over Body by Jo Marchant.  Drawing on the very latest research, Marchant explores the vast potential of the mind's ability to heal, lays out its limitations and explains how we can make use of the findings in our own lives.

Teens - Dragon Egg Kit

Date: 
Fri, 05/14/2021 - 2:00pm to 3:00pm
Contact: 
Teen Advisor Karen Lee at klee@rcls.org
Age Group: 
Teen

Create a dragon's egg using thumb tacks and a Styrofoam egg.  You can use nail polish to paint the thumb tacks to create a custom-colored egg, or use the silver & gold thumbtacks as they are to make a metallic dragon's egg.  Either way, the results are spectacular!
